All throughout your social media feeds, let me provide a brief summary. For some time now, whispers have circulated regarding a potential biopic about the iconic group. This week saw an update as the actors who will portray the quartet’s roles were at last revealed.
Paul Mescal
is set to play
Paul McCartney
,
Harris Dickinson
will play the role of John Lennon,
Joseph Quinn
as George Harrison, and
Barry Keoghan
as Ringo Starr.
